Chianti Classico Riserva

Price €29.90

A careful selection of the best grapes of the estate: only native varieties, without Cabernet or Merlot. A wine which best interprets the territory of Chianti Classico to obtain the best from every vintage. Ageing lasts for about 15 months in used barriques, followed by another 15 months in the bottle.

Vin Santo di S.Niccolò 2018

Price €29.00

Neither too dry nor too sweet. Produced in strict accordance with tradition, but with Malvasia Bianca and a small amount of Trebbiano grapes dried out in an aired area and not on “cannicci” (special wicker surfaces). And then in half-barriques with 20 to 30 year old deposits (“madri”). There’s never enough.

Ornello 2020

Price €15.50

Created in honour of the ‘butteri’, who remain the symbol of the Maremma region, strong and elegant at the same time. The Ornello (from the name of the wood – manna ash), is a long, pointed stick that is still used today for driving cattle. It stands out for its substantial percentage of Syrah grapes that make it very full and rich, nonetheless retaining the typical elegance and freshness of Rocca di Frassinello wines.

Rocca di Frassinello

Price €45.00

The first label, le grand vin according to the Bordeaux classification, the highest expression of this Italian-French project. A wine that succeeds in combining strength, intensity and elegance, with soft tannins to give it a roundness in the mouth. It achieved the highest critical acclaim right from the first harvest, the 2004 vintage. A great competition wine according to Christian Le Sommer, winemaker at Les Domaines Baron de Rothschild-Lafite, who created it together with Alessandro Cellai.

L'eterno 2019

Price €50.00

100% Pinot Noir. Inspired by the great Giacomo Tachis, who had perfect knowledge of this noble grape variety, atypical for Sicily and yet offering a rather striking opportunity for expression on the island and in particular on the Feudi Del Pisciotto estate. An expression of clear Burgundian character, consistent, but at the same time exceptionally fine and elegant, with the Eterno’s hand depicted on the bottle, Giacomo Serpotta sculpture whose restoration was funded by the Feudi Del Pisciotto estate, together with the involvement of some of Italy’s biggest fashion designers who have designed the labels for a number of wines produced by the estate.
